Nvni Group  (NAS:NVNI) Forward PE Ratio Explanation

The Forward PE Ratio of a company is often used to compare current earnings to estimated future earnings, as well as gaining a clearer picture of what earnings will look like without charges and other accounting adjustments. If earnings are expected to grow in the future, the Forward PE Ratio will be lower than the current PE Ratio. This measure is also used to compare one company to another with a forward-looking focus.

Trailing PE Ratio relies on what is already done. It uses the current share price and divides by the total EPS (Basic) over the past 12 months. PE Ratio can be affected by Non Operating Income such as the sale of part of businesses. This may increase for the current year or quarter dramatically. But it cannot be repeated over and over. Therefore PE Ratio without NRI is a more accurate indication of valuation than PE Ratio .

Nvni Group Forward PE Ratio Calculation

It's a measure of the price-to-earnings ratio (PE Ratio) using forecasted earnings for the calculation. While the earnings used are just an estimate and are not as reliable as current earnings data, there is still benefit in estimated P/E analysis. The forecasted earnings used in the formula can either be for the next 12 months or for the next full-year fiscal period.

Nvni Group Business Description

Address Pavilion East, Cricket Square, P.O Box 10008, Grand Cayman, CYM, KY1-1001
Nvni Group Ltd, through its existing subsidiary companies, operates business-to-business software-as-a-service (B2B SaaS) products in Brazil, serving a diversified customer base of small and mid-sized enterprises across vertical markets. The Group's core business activity is providing a SaaS platform model focused on the software delivery method of cloud-based software applications to its customers. The Group generates revenues and profits from SaaS platform subscription services, data analytics services, set-up and other services. The Group has a single operating and reportable segment, multi-vertical SaaS solution model. The Group operates and generates revenue from Brazil.
